Basic Online Poker Tips

Image for online poker

Poker is a game of strategy and proper decision-making; your skill is essentially based off of the decisions you make and how often you make them. The more you make good choices, the more money you will eventually make and the longer you will stay around in games. Some choices are harder to make than others; requiring you to consider pot odds and make complex calculations in your head; these are for more advanced players (all in good time). Other decisions are as simple as knowing what limit to play at. Below are just a few basic online poker tips that will put you light-years ahead of other beginners.

The first and most important decision you will make when playing online poker is what site you choose to play at. Research every site youre interested in, look for past customer reviews on customer service, game play, and payout times. Look for a site thats been around long enough with a good reputation; the last thing you want is a shady online poker site handling your money

Once youve found a good online poker site you now have to pick what poker game you want to play and at what limit. Dont ever put your money on the line in a poker game that you have no idea about. Every beginner should hop into a play money game before putting their real money on the table. Once youve gotten comfortable with the game you can go ahead and play with some real cash. There are many different games stakes, some range from a 1-dollar buy in all the way up to 1,000 dollars. This is the first crucial decision you will make; with each different stake you play at there are different players you will encounter. At the lower stakes youll find a lot of beginners who have no idea what theyre doing; youll probably see more than half the players go all in within 5 minutes of the first hand. These players are very aggressive and will play some crazy hands so be careful. With higher stakes comes a better player who makes calculated decisions and are usually patient players who will wait to trap you. The higher the stakes, the more money you can win; this attracts many beginners with the hopes of winning a huge payout. Dont do this, only play with money you can lose to afford; theres no way your stepping into a high stakes game as a beginner and winning unless you have lady luck on your side.

Sometimes, actually, a lot of times when you play lower limit games you will face bad beats and some insane players that will put you in a bad mood or get you extremely angry or frustrated; this is called going on tilt. Tilting or playing on your emotions will almost all the time will negatively affect your decision making; youll call big raises when you shouldnt, or go all in on a mediocre hand. When you notice that youre starting to get angry or frustrated, just get up and take a five-minute break to cool down. Tilting is the downfall of many online poker players.

Everything I said may seem obvious to most intermediate and even beginning players but youd be surprised at how many players fail to acknowledge these basic principles. Knowing and applying these three basic rules will put you ahead of many naive poker players and will surely give you an advantage.
